| Voice processing interface for a computer. |
Abstract
|
A method and system is described for enabling rapid access from a voice-responsive interface processor 10 to applications 14 running on a plurality of connected host processors, each host processor using screens to communicate with the interface processor. The method is performed by the interface processor and includes the steps of: establishing virtual terminal session with each host processor that initializes applications on the host processor and places them in an idle state, awaiting further commands; responding to a user's request that requires one such application by accessing a virtual terminal session in existence with the host processor on which the application is running, entering user data in a screen from the application stored by the interface processor, and transmitting the screen with its entered data to the host processor, whereby the host processor immediately processes the screen; and transmits a new screen to the interface processor, the new screen containing data for the user. The Interface processor then finds the data in the new screen and transmits it, via a voice interface 16, to the user.
